  • Patent number: 4156367
    Abstract: A device for moving a robot or automatic machine having a first carriage movable along parallel rails in a direction X'OX and supporting a second carriage movable in a direction Y'OY perpendicular to the direction X'OX, along rails supported by said first carriage. The end elements of each of the carriages are modular in conception and constitute a lateral face of the carriage, comprising a flat housing open on one large face, said open face being closed by a plate secured thereto. The carriages are movable on racks on each of the supporting rails, being engaged by pinions, and a set of gears is disposed in each of the housings, being connected between a driving means and the shaft of the pinion in a first module of each carriage and being connected between a drive shaft between the first and second modules of each carriage and the shaft of the pinion of the second module, in the case of the second module.

  • Patent number: 4089427
    Abstract: Robots or industrial automatons comprising each: standard modules assembled like a meccano construction, said modules being adapted to perform the requisite basic functions and comprising a module of translation, a module of rotation of 2 k .pi., a module of rotation of less than 2 k .pi., a member consisting for example of a head having several axes, said standard modules being interconnected by means of arms sawed to the desired length before assembling the component elements of the robots.

  • Patent number: 4062601
    Abstract: A self-contained modular pivot mechanism notably for automation and robot structures to enable a second machine element to perform any desired movement of rotation in relation to a first machine element through a distortion-wave harmonic reduction gear driven from a hydraulic motor secured through a shaft to the device driving said gear.

  • Patent number: 4047448
    Abstract: Head for a robot or manipulator comprising a control casing and at least two shafts perpendicular to each other, with corresponding external members rotatably driven from separate control servo motors, one shaft being rigid with one of said members which supports the other shaft, said servo motors are fixedly mounted in said casing so as to drive at least two coaxial shafts, while the driving of at least one of said perpendicular shafts from one of said coaxial shafts takes place through a bevel gear of which the input pinion is rigid with this one coaxial shaft and the output pinion is rigid with the shaft concerned.This head construction permits assembling the servo motors into a readily accessible unit by providing said coaxial shafts with concentric toothed members in meshing engagement with driving pinion driven in turn from said servo motors, and is applicable notably to robot heads having two or three degrees of freedom.
